Upcoming Events: June 8 – 18

Local VCPs—very caring people—will pour drinks at the eighth annual Celebrity Bartending fundraiser tonight at Alton’s Kitchen and Cocktails. Commissioner Pat Cotham will duel for tips with Commissioner Jim Puckett, Woody Washam competes against Rusty Knox. Other familiar faces behind the bar include Nettie Reeves, Laura Engel, Thurman Ross and Shelley Johnson.
